What is a Color Change Wrap?

A color change wrap is a vinyl film that can be applied over the original paint of a car, allowing for a new color or finish without the need for repainting. These wraps come in a variety of textures, finishes, and colors, providing endless customization possibilities. Whether you’re looking for a matte black finish or a bright chrome look, a color change wrap can achieve it all.

The Vinyl Wrap Process

The process of applying a truck vinyl wrap involves several steps to ensure a professional finish:

  1. Preparation: The truck’s surface must be thoroughly cleaned and prepped. This involves washing, polishing, and potentially repairing any scratches or dents.
  2. Design: Work with a designer to create a custom wrap that fits your vision. Many companies offer templates and design tools to help visualize the final product.
  3. Printing: Once the design is finalized, the vinyl is printed using high-quality inks that resist fading and weathering.
  4. Application: Skilled technicians will apply the vinyl wrap, ensuring it adheres smoothly and without bubbles or wrinkles. This step is crucial for achieving a seamless look.
  5. Finishing Touches: After application, the edges are trimmed, and any necessary adjustments are made to ensure a perfect fit.

How Matte Car Wraps Work

Matte car wraps are made from high-quality vinyl that adheres to the vehicle’s surface. The application process involves several steps:

  1. Preparation: The vehicle’s surface must be thoroughly cleaned and free of any dirt, wax, or oils to ensure proper adhesion.
  2. Measurement: Accurate measurements of the vehicle are taken to ensure the wrap fits perfectly.
  3. Application: The vinyl is carefully applied using specialized tools to prevent air bubbles and ensure a smooth finish.
  4. Heat Treatment: Heat is often used during application to help the vinyl conform to curves and edges.
  5. Trimming and Finishing: Excess vinyl is trimmed away, and the edges are sealed to prevent peeling.

Maintenance Tips for Matte Car Wraps

To keep your matte car wrap looking pristine, follow these maintenance tips:

  • Washing: Use a pH-neutral soap and a soft sponge or microfiber cloth. Avoid automatic car washes with brushes that can scratch the surface.
  • Drying: Always air dry your vehicle or use a soft microfiber towel to prevent water spots.
  • Protecting: Avoid exposing the wrap to harsh chemicals. If any stains occur, consult your wrap manufacturer for safe cleaning solutions.
  • Parking: Whenever possible, park in shaded areas to minimize sun exposure, which can cause fading.

Types of Car Wraps

When it comes to choosing a wrap for your car, there are several types to consider:

  • Full Wrap: A full wrap covers the entire vehicle, providing a complete transformation. This option is perfect for those who want a dramatic change in appearance.
  • Partial Wrap: If you’re looking for a subtler change, a partial wrap targets specific areas of the car, such as the hood, roof, or rear. This option is often more budget-friendly while still making a noticeable impact.
  • Color Change Wrap: This type of wrap is designed specifically for changing the color of your vehicle. You can select from a wide variety of colors and finishes to achieve your desired look.
  • Graphic Wrap: For businesses or individuals wanting to promote a brand or showcase personal art, graphic wraps allow for custom designs, logos, or images to be applied to the vehicle.

3. Cost-Effectiveness

When considering vehicle customization, car wraps often prove to be a more cost-effective solution compared to traditional paint jobs. Here’s why:

  • Lower Initial Costs: High-quality paint jobs can be expensive, while wraps offer a similar transformation at a fraction of the cost.
  • Less Time Consuming: Installation of a wrap typically takes only a few days compared to the weeks that a paint job might require.
  • Long-Lasting: With proper care, a wrap can last anywhere from 5 to 7 years, making it a long-term solution for vehicle enhancement.
